Output 148bbe4fc60de399194d7577f24fa4b4a3a4d76067601d04386018a6251fa3bd:1

value
12023300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c58ddec9860278e7dc3fe5f800ae6e2e2d8aca3 OP_EQUAL
address
3LKWEFrsjUyZWfBuQXHptHWALi6quSJFPS
transaction
148bbe4fc60de399194d7577f24fa4b4a3a4d76067601d04386018a6251fa3bd
spent
true